Legislation to protect women in unorganised sector soon

Kolhapur, Jan 25 (UNI) Maharashtra Women and Child Welfare Minister Harshwardhan Patil today said the State Government will soon pass a legislation to provide protection to women in the unorganised sector.

Mr Patil, who is also the district guardian minister, told reporters here today that a large number of women in Maharashtra were engaged as domestic servants or working as labourers.

Such women will be provided life insurance cover and the premiums will be paid by the State Government, Mr Patil said.

The State Government was also considering an increase in the wages of the ''anganwadi sevikas'', the Minister said.
